
"Barcelona make their long-awaited return to Camp Nou this afternoon when they face Athletic Bilbao. The Blaugrana have not played a game at their home ground for 909 days and it will only be partially open today with work continuing on the upper sections. Hansi Flick's side come into the game second in La Liga, three points behind leaders Real Madrid."
